“耶稣在加利利海边行走,看见弟兄二人,就是那称呼彼得的西门和他兄弟安得烈,在海里撒网,他们本是打鱼的。耶稣对他们说:来跟从我。……”(太4:18-22)耶稣没有应许他们什么工资,他们也不问什么,就立刻跟从了祂,这事看起来很奇怪;但基督的话乃是一种带有推动力的邀请。基督要让这些卑微的渔夫与祂联合,成为帮助人摆脱撒但的奴役、转而侍奉上帝的工具。在这项工作上,他们要作祂的见证人,将祂未掺杂人的遗传和诡辩的真理传给世人。他们要藉着效法基督的美德,与祂同行同工,取得资格作得人的渔夫。……现今需要这种传道人。他们肯毫无保留地献身于圣工,向卧在恶者手下的世界表现上帝的国。世界需要有思想有原则,在悟性和知识上不断进步的人。我们非常需要能将印刷品使用到最佳效果的人,好使真理长上翅膀,迅速传到各国,各方,各民。(GW 24、25)[2]

“Jesus, walking by the Sea of Galilee, saw two brethren, Simon called Peter, and Andrew his brother, casting a net into the sea: for they were fishers. And He saith unto them, Follow Me....” The prompt, unquestioning obedience of these men, with no promise of wages, seems remarkable; but the words of Christ were an invitation that carried with it an impelling power. Christ would make these humble fishermen, in connection with Himself, the means of taking men out of the service of Satan, and placing them in the service of God. In this work they would become His witnesses, bearing to the world His truth unmingled with the traditions and sophistries of men. By practicing His virtues, by walking and working with Him, they were to be qualified to be fishers of men.... Workers of this character are needed now, men who will consecrate themselves without reserve to the work of representing the kingdom of God to a world lying in wickedness. The world needs men of thought, men of principle, men who are constantly growing in understanding and discernment. There is great need of men who can use the press to the best advantage, that the truth may be given wings to speed it to every nation, and tongue, and people.—Gospel Workers, 24, 25.{WGD 77.2}[2]

为上帝和为救灵作工乃是人们曾有或者说能有的最崇高的恩召。在这事上的得失具有极大的影响;因为其结果并非终结于今生,而是延及永恒。(5T 410)[3]

To labor for God and for the salvation of souls is the highest and noblest calling that men ever had or ever can have. The losses and gains in this business are of great importance; for the results do not end with this life, but reach over into eternity.—Testimonies for the Church 5:411.{WGD 77.3}[3]
